Description

Update. 2/4/2022: Official Tollbooth 1.8 km south of this point. $285 for a car

7/15/23 paid 395$mp for Sprinter van

We were heading south and locals are still asking for money. They are farmers whose lands were expropriated by the company that built the highway (owned by Carlos Slim) but haven’t been paid for it. We offered them 200 pesos but they only took 100. Very nice people.
